Review: Magic Binds

Author Ilona Andrews
Format e-book
Print Length 384 pages
Publisher Ace
Published Sept. 20, 2016

Mercenary Kate Daniels knows all too well that magic in post-Shift Atlanta is a dangerous

business. But nothing she’s faced could have prepared her for this…

Kate and the former Beast Lord Curran Lennart are finally making their relationship official. But there are some steep obstacles standing in the way of their walk to the altar…

Kate’s father, Roland, has kidnapped the demigod Saiman and is slowly bleeding him dry in his never-ending bid for power. A Witch Oracle has predicted that if Kate marries the man she loves, Atlanta will burn and she will lose him forever. And the only person Kate can ask for help is long dead.

The odds are impossible. The future is grim. But Kate Daniels has never been one to play by the rules…



My Opinion


Most books that focus on weddings are about love and roses. Magic Binds is not most books. While Kate is busy saving the Atlanta from her father, her wedding is being planned by the priest Chernobog, yepper, the Lord of Darkness. You gotta give it to Kate she could not have picked a better priest for her wedding. Roman shines in this book, shines brighter than an eclipse. She has other things to worry about such as the prediction from the Witch Oracle- where her beloved is in danger. That and her daddy has kidnapped a former friend that she wants back, Saiman.

Kate is kicking butt and taking no names in this one. Her daddy is a master strategist when it comes to war and she knows that she is out maneuvered. So she decides to get some ole fashioned family help. Curran is tasked with getting Saiman to safety. I love how when the odes seem against her. Kate picks up her weapon and comes out swinging. 

Curran is the dream alpha male. He gave up Beast Lord for Kate. He stands by her regardless of her reckless plans and is willing to an extent to let her take that lead. He doesn’t back down and he knows that one day Kate’s daddy will break her heart. He will be there when that happens, just like the other countless times he has been there.

Derek and Julie, umm H-E-L-L-O give us their book already. I mean seriously, how he stands up for her is about the sweetest thing I have read in a long time. He has got to be the best non-boyfriend, boyfriend ever. He always has Kate’s back as well, he is just perfect for Julie. He is willing to go toe to toe for her against both Kate and Curran.

Magic Binds a great filler book, to an epic finish. I have no doubt that book ten will be epic, legendary even. Magic Binds ties up all the loose ends to get us to the final showdown. The real question is what is daddy up to? Why is he taking the steps that he is taking and is there anything that Kate can do to stop what has been foreseen? Things are revealed here that make you pause, gulp some breath and continue reading. More importantly you are left with a sense of the calm before the storm.
